Xanthoma disseminatum: a case report and literature review

Br J Radiol. 2005 Feb;78(926):153-7. doi: 10.1259/bjr/27500851.

Abstract

This case report describes the neuro-opthalmologic and respiratory manifestations of xanthoma disseminatum, a rare histiocytosis syndrome characterized by disseminated lesions in a young male adult. Multimodality management of this disease, including the role of local radiotherapy, is discussed accompanied by a review of the literature.
